The all news SUBARU Legacy Tourer has some solid plus points to offer people shopping for an estate. It may not be the most plush or sophisticated estate but it certainly is solidly built, practical and with its all wheel drive system it can take you virtually anywhere. Subaru has a lot of experience in building all wheel drive cars and this is where the Legacy Tourer continues to outclass its rivals. The 2.0L diesel is a good powerful engine. It may not be fast but it can certainly tow up to 750 kilos with a full compliment.
The four wheel drive enables the Legacy Tourer to grip the road firmly and the ride is also comfortable. Five adults ride comfortably in the Legacy Tourer with their holiday luggage. In the city, on country roads and over a muddy track, the Subaru Legacy will offer a sure footed and stable drive.
